HR Specialist
Job Description
Creatunity LLC is a dynamic and rapidly growing marketing and e-commerce company. We are currently seeking an experienced HR Specialist to join our team. As an HR Specialist, you will play a crucial role in supporting our employees and ensuring that our HR processes and policies are followed effectively.
You will be responsible for various HR functions, including recruitment, onboarding, employee relations, performance management, and HR administration. The ideal candidate will have a strong understanding of HR best practices and compliance requirements, as well as exc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
If you are a highly organized and detail-oriented professional with a passion for HR, we would love to hear from you.
Responsibilities
- Manage the full recruitment cycle, including job postings, screening candidates, interviews, and offer process
- Coordinate new hire onboarding and ensure a smooth transition into the organization
- Assist with employee orientation and training programs
- Provide guidance and support to employees on HR matters, including policies and procedures
- Manage employee benefits administration, including enrollment and changes
- Handle employee relations, including conflict resolution and disciplinary actions
- Maintain accurate and up-to-date employee records
- Assist with performance management processes, including goal setting, performance evaluations, and employee development
- Stay updated on HR trends and best practices to ensure compliance with applicable laws and regulations
Requirements
- Bachelor's degree in Human Resources or a related field
- Minimum of 3 years of experience in HR, preferably in a fast-paced environment
- Strong knowledge of HR best practices and employment laws
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
- Ability to handle confidential information with discretion and professionalism
- Strong organizational and time management skills
- Detail-oriented with a focus on accuracy
